FederationConfiguration クラス

定義

Web アプリケーションで WS-Federation 認証モジュール (WSFederationAuthenticationModule) とセッション認証モジュール (SessionAuthenticationModule) の動作を制御するフェデレーション設定を含むプロパティを公開します。

public ref class FederationConfiguration
public class FederationConfiguration
type FederationConfiguration = class
Public Class FederationConfiguration
継承
FederationConfiguration

注釈

既定では、Web アプリケーションには、 プロパティを介してFederatedAuthentication.FederationConfigurationアクセスされる 1 つのFederationConfigurationオブジェクトがあります。 プロパティに初めてアクセスすると、新 FederationConfiguration しいインスタンスが構成ファイルの設定から初期化され、 FederatedAuthentication.FederationConfigurationCreated イベントが発生します。 クラスによって公開されるプロパティとメソッドを使用して、 FederationConfiguration イベント ハンドラーの構成から初期化されたオブジェクトを変更または置き換えることができます。 このオブジェクトは、イベント ハンドラー内の FederationConfigurationCreatedEventArgs.FederationConfiguration プロパティを使用して使用できます。

コンストラクター

FederationConfiguration()

構成ファイルの system.identityModel.services セクションから設定を読み込んで、FederationConfiguration クラスの新しいインスタンスを初期化します。

FederationConfiguration(Boolean)

オプションで構成ファイルの system.identityModel.services セクションから設定を読み込んで、FederationConfiguration クラスの新しいインスタンスを初期化します。

FederationConfiguration(String)

指定された名前を使用して <federationConfiguration> 要素から FederationConfiguration クラスの新しいインスタンスを初期化します。

フィールド

DefaultFederationConfigurationName

設定の読み込み元の既定の <federationConfiguration> 要素の名前を定義します。 既定の要素には名前がないため、これは空の文字列です。

プロパティ

CookieHandler

セッション認証モジュール (SessionAuthenticationModule) で使用されるクッキー ハンドラーを取得または設定します。

CustomElement

この構成内のカスタム XML 要素 (存在する場合) を取得または設定します。

IdentityConfiguration

このインスタンスに関連付けられている IdentityConfiguration オブジェクトを取得または設定します。

IsInitialized

Initialize() メソッドが呼び出されたかどうかを示す値を取得または設定します。

Name

このインスタンスに関連付けられているプロパティ名を取得します。

ServiceCertificate

WS-Federation プロトコル メッセージに署名するために使用される X.509 証明書を取得または設定します。

WsFederationConfiguration

WS-Federation 認証モジュール (WSFederationAuthenticationModule) の構成設定を取得または設定します。

メソッド

Equals(Object)

指定されたオブジェクトが現在のオブジェクトと等しいかどうかを判断します。

(継承元 Object)
GetHashCode()

既定のハッシュ関数として機能します。

(継承元 Object)
GetType()

現在のインスタンスの Type を取得します。

(継承元 Object)
Initialize()

現在のインスタンスを初期化します。

LoadConfiguration(FederationConfigurationElement)

構成ファイルから現在のインスタンスのプロパティを読み込みます。 このメソッドは、構成設定から新しく作成された FederationConfiguration を初期化するコンストラクターによって呼び出されます。

MemberwiseClone()

現在の Object の簡易コピーを作成します。

(継承元 Object)
ToString()

現在のオブジェクトを表す文字列を返します。

(継承元 Object)

適用対象